Standards Australia has appointed Rod Balding as its new CEO. Balding has an extensive background in the finance, commercial, and risk management sectors, and has a strong commitment to the not-for-profit sector through his experience with the International Basketball Federation, the Women’s Basketball World Cup, the Australian Sports Foundation, and Basketball Australia.
Chair of the Standards Australia Board, Tracey Gramlick, says Balding has “a wealth of experience and a strong and unique skillset combining deep business and commercial experience across the finance, commercial and risk management sectors”.
“During the CEO selection process, the board meticulously evaluated candidates who could not only fulfil our commitments to members, stakeholders, and the community, but who would also harmonise with the incredible efforts each [sector] contributes towards realising our vision and mission,” she says.
They believe Balding will be a leader of genuine character with a social purpose that resonates with the values at Standards Australia.
Balding says he is incredibly excited and honoured to be joining the team at Standards Australia.
“I am looking forward to working with the board and all our stakeholders to build upon the long and proud history of the organisation and ensure that our standards continue to meet the evolving needs of our diverse community and industries,” he says.
Balding’s official announcement will take place at the Standards Australia annual general meeting on November 29, 2024. A commencement date will be confirmed in due course.
